2015-04-24 Judgment on the appeal rendered, CJ Abe Ro Cro Mo Ka Wa Ga Côt, The appeal from the judgment of the Court of Appeal of Quebec (Montréal), Number 500-09-024618-142, 2014 QCCA 2365, dated December 23, 2014, was heard on April 24, 2015, and the Court on that day delivered the following judgment orally:

WAGNER J. —

[TRANSLATION]
We are all of the view that the appeal should be dismissed, essentially for the reasons given by the Quebec Court of Appeal.

The appellants have not persuaded us that the Court of Appeal erred in interpreting s. 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867.

The arguments based on Reference re Supreme Court Act, ss. 5 and 6, 2014 SCC 21, [2014] 1 S.C.R. 433, do not stand up to analysis. As the Court of Appeal mentioned in paras. 26-36 of its opinion, this appeal concerns different constitutional and statutory provisions, and the reasoning and conclusions from that reference do not apply to it.

For these reasons, the appeal is dismissed.

Constitutional law - Courts - Judges - Which Quebec courts are covered by s. 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867? - What conditions for appointing judges to Quebec courts are required under s. 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867, and does that section allow the appointment of persons who are members of federal courts?

On June 13, 2014, the Governor General of Canada appointed the Honourable Justice Robert Mainville to the Court of Appeal of Quebec. Rocco Galati and the Constitutional Rights Centre Inc. sought judicial review of the appointment in the Federal Court, on the basis that as a member of the Federal Court of Appeal, Justice Mainville could not legally be appointed to the Court of Appeal of Quebec in light of s. 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867, which provides that “The Judges of the Courts of Quebec shall be selected from the Bar of that Province”. The Attorney General of Quebec sought the opinion of the Quebec Court of Appeal by way of reference on two questions, which received the following answers:

1. Which Quebec courts are covered by section 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867?

The “Courts of Quebec” contemplated by s. 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867 are those whose judges are appointed by the Governor General, that is, the Court of Appeal of Quebec and the Superior Court of Quebec.

2. What conditions for appointing judges to Quebec courts are required under section 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867 and does that section allow the appointment of persons who are members of federal courts?

Section 98 of the Constitution Act, 1867 requires that a person appointed to one of the Courts of Quebec have previously been a member of the Barreau du Québec or be such a member when appointed. Therefore, a judge of the federal courts who was a member of the Barreau du Québec prior to becoming a judge may be appointed to the Court of Appeal or the Superior Court of Quebec.
